Make your wedding day unforgettable with the Royal Essence Wedding Collection from Old Malden Florist, Old Malden. Thoughtfully designed for elegance and romance, this premium floral package range offers three tailored options to suit every celebration size.

The Intimate Package is perfect for smaller weddings of 50-75 guests and includes 1 exquisite bridal bouquet, 3 coordinating bridesmaid bouquets, and 4 groom and groomsmen boutonnieres. The Original Package suits weddings of 75-100 guests, with 1 bridal bouquet, 5 bridesmaid bouquets, and 6 boutonnieres. For grand celebrations of 100+ guests, the Ultimate Package features 1 showpiece bridal bouquet, 7 bridesmaid bouquets, and 8 boutonnieres, all harmoniously styled for a cohesive look.

Handcrafted by skilled florists using fresh, premium-quality flowers, each arrangement is created to reflect your unique wedding style, from classic romantic to modern luxe. Our reliable local service in Old Malden ensures your flowers arrive in perfect condition and on time for your big day.
